Income statement is a financial statement that shows how profitable a business was over a given reporting period presenting its revenue, expenses or net income. Marlowe's past years’ income statements indicate that its last revenue has increased compared to the previous period by 28% to $402,900,000. Profit margin reached -3%. Total operating expenses were $156,600,000.
